Please answer these questions before submitting your issue. Thanks! ### Which version of ShardingSphere did you use? 5.0.0-beta ### Which project did you use? ShardingSphere-JDBC or ShardingSphere-Proxy? ShardingSphere-JDBC ### Expected behavior Lock wait timeout exceeded; try restarting transaction ### Actual behavior ```java java.lang.IndexOutOfBoundsException: Index: 3, Size: 3 at java.util.LinkedList.checkElementIndex(LinkedList.java:555) at java.util.LinkedList.get(LinkedList.java:476) at org.apache.shardingsphere.driver.executor.batch.BatchPreparedStatementExecutor.accumulate(BatchPreparedStatementExecutor.java:163) at org.apache.shardingsphere.driver.executor.batch.BatchPreparedStatementExecutor.executeBatch(BatchPreparedStatementExecutor.java:143) at org.apache.shardingsphere.driver.jdbc.core.statement.ShardingSpherePreparedStatement.executeBatch(ShardingSpherePreparedStatement.java:548) ``` ### Reason analyze (If you can) - not use transaction, code will execute this method org.apache.shardingsphere.infra.executor.kernel.ExecutorEngine#parallelExecute ,code is : ```java private <I, O> List<O> parallelExecute(final Iterator<ExecutionGroup<I>> executionGroups, final ExecutorCallback<I, O> firstCallback, final ExecutorCallback<I, O> callback) throws SQLException { ExecutionGroup<I> firstInputs = executionGroups.next(); **//the other group is async execute ** Collection<ListenableFuture<Collection<O>>> restResultFutures = asyncExecute(executionGroups, callback); **// the first group will sync execute ,this the question ** return getGroupResults(syncExecute(firstInputs, null == firstCallback ? callback : firstCallback), restResultFutures); } ``` **in above code ,if the first group thrown expection,i can get ,it is my hope;but if the first group execute right,but the other group throw exeption,i can not get; Whether an exception is thrown,we see the following code** - Whether synchronous or asynchronous ,all will execute this method In the end ```java org.apache.shardingsphere.infra.executor.sql.execute.engine.driver.jdbc.JDBCExecutorCallback#execute(org.apache.shardingsphere.infra.executor.sql.execute.engine.driver.jdbc.JDBCExecutionUnit, boolean, java.util.Map<java.lang.String,java.lang.Object>) private T execute(final JDBCExecutionUnit jdbcExecutionUnit, final boolean isTrunkThread, final Map<String, Object> dataMap) throws SQLException { .... try { ..... return result; } catch (final SQLException ex) { //**when sync execute ,isTrunkThread=true,will execute next code ,and throw exception;but async execute ,isTrunkThread=false,will return null ** if (!isTrunkThread) { return null; } Optional<T> saneResult = getSaneResult(sqlStatement); if (saneResult.isPresent()) { return saneResult.get(); } sqlExecutionHook.finishFailure(ex); SQLExecutorExceptionHandler.handleException(ex); } } ``` ### Steps to reproduce the behavior, such as: SQL to execute, sharding rule configuration, when exception occur etc. ```java try { connection = dataSource.getConnection(); preparedStatement = connection.prepareStatement(sql, Statement.RETURN_GENERATED_KEYS); for (int index = 0; index <itemIds.size(); index++){ if(index==0){ // the lock row belong to first group or the other group will make a difference connectionLock = lockOneRowData(itemIds.get(index)); } itemCollects.get(index).setAppId(replaceAppId); setParametersTopreparedStatement(preparedStatement, itemCollects.get(index)); preparedStatement.addBatch(); } replaceCount=preparedStatement.executeBatch(); } catch (SQLException e) { e.printStackTrace(); exception =e; }finally { Common.rollback(connectionLock); } Assert.assertTrue(getExceptionMsg(exception).toString().contains("Lock wait timeout exceeded; try restarting transaction")); ``` ### Example codes for reproduce this issue (such as a github link). -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
